Default mode network scaffolds immature frontoparietal network in cognitive development
Cerebral Cortex November 1, 2022 Menglu Chen, Ying He, Lei Hao et al.
Abstract The default mode network (DMN) is a workspace for convergence of internal and external information. The frontal parietal network (FPN) is indispensable to executive functioning. Yet, how they interplay to support cognitive development remains elusive. Using longitudinal developmental fMRI with an n-back paradigm, we show a heterogeneity of maturational changes in multivoxel activity...
